    Master Password+ for Thunderbird description

    Locks master security device after specified time or by clicking on statusbar / toolbar button or pressing a hotkey (ALT + L)

    Master Password+ is a Firefox and Thunderbird extension that:

    - Locks master security device after specified time or by clicking on statusbar / toolbar button or pressing a hotkey (ALT + L)
    - Prompts for master password on browser startup
    - Suppresses all or duplicate master password prompt popups

    How to Install in Thunderbird:

    1. Right-click the link below and choose "Save Link As..." to download and save the file to your hard disk.
    2. In Mozilla Thunderbird, open Add-ons from the Tools menu.
    3. Click the Install button, and locate/select the file you downloaded and click "OK".

    Here are some key features of "Master Password+ for Thunderbird":

    · Support for Thunderbird (at least partial, need more testing)
    · Set timeout directly from "Change Master Password" window
    · Toolbar and statusbar icons
    · Icons in tools menu and context menu
    · Icons are dynamic and represent current state of master password, such as locked/unlocked or unset
    · Options to hide the icons and/or menu items
    · Mouse wheel now not ignored and resets the countdown
    · Timer can now be set to ignore user activity (will not reset itself if user is using browser)
    · Hotkey to lock/unlock master password (ALT + L)
    · Ability to enable or disable timeout
    · Easy access to options or set/change master password via right click on toolbar/statusbar icons or tools menu
    · Option to prompt master password on startup (work around for Bug 536140 which prompts multiple times for master password on startup).
    · Option to suppress all or duplicate master password prompt popups (added in v1.2.20101212) (Note: when prompts are suppressed, they are actually being canceled. This means whatever requested master password will be notified as if user canceled the prompt, this might bring unexpected results.)
